Sugar Rush Racers from Favorite To Most Favorite


I am obsessed with the Sugar Rush Racers from Wreck-It Ralph. And, having watched the film again, I thought I would share my favorite to most favorite Sugar Rush Racers! Since we don't get to spend a whole lot of time with them in the film, I am also basing my opinion on their official descriptions which I have included here. Who are your favorites?


Crumbelina DiCaramello

"With the exterior of a polished piece of peppermint, Crumbelina DiCaramello is the poshest racer in Sugar Rush. But when it comes to racing, extravagance and wealth don't distract DiCaramello: She considers herself a down-and-dirty racer."

Poor Crumbelina! She sounds mean and the kind of person I don't like. For that reason, she's on the bottom of my list. However, she makes me want a cafe latte every time I see her. So, can I dislike her that much?



Minty Zaki

"Minty Zaki, the queen of the ice cream set in jewel, always has an ace up her tasty sleeve, especially when it comes to racing. Refreshing and full of resources, Minty Zaki is a defender of good causes, but for the wrong reasons."

The first Wreck-It Ralph toy ever owned was Minty Zaki. Although, she sounds like too much of a tricky trickster to me. She is always looking for the easy way out.







Swizzle "The Swizz" Malarkey

"Lover of adrenaline, Swizzle 'The Swizz' Malarkey thinks that life must be lived to the last breath. There is nothing he can't defy, no stunt he can't perform or individual he can't beat. His racing is fast and elegant, just like his philosophy of life."

I actually use the term "Malarkey" in my every day language. Unfortunately, the Swizz sounds like he would give me a heart attack watching him in action. Plus, who names themselves "The Swizz?"


Gloyd Orangeboar

"Round-faced little hooligan Gloyd Orangeboar loves nothing more than candy, candy, candy! Fortunately for him, Sugar Rush has plenty to choose from and he enjoys it all. For this fast-racing prankster, every day is Halloween."


I love candy corn, but am glad I only have it at Halloween. And, I have a feeling that I'd feel the same way about Gloyd. A prankster is only good in small doses.



Jubileena Bing-Bing

"One look at her racing car and it's obvious that Jubileena is as sweet as a cherry pie. Her cheerful smile and her enthusiasm are really contagious. Despite being one of the best racers of Sugar Rush, she doesn't always aim for the finish line. Winning is nice, but in the end, the only thing that really matters is love!"


One of my dog's nicknames is Jubileena Bing-Bing. I think she's adorable and I love that love means so much to her, more than winning. I like to think the same thing!




Snowanna Rainbeau

"A Sugar Rush racer with some serious style, Snowanna Rainbeau is a vivacious young spirit with a personality as loud and colorful as her hairdo. With a boogying beat in her soul, she's as cool as ice! Watch out racers, she'll lay down a funky track with her chilling charm and you'll never see it coming!"


I am obsessed with Snowanna's hair! She sounds like she would be an amazing friend with a great sense of music. I would invite her over to any party.










Adorabeezle Winterpop

"Adorabeezle Winterpop is the prettiest, happiest, most amiable ice champion of all time. She's a racing and skiing and skating fanatic who loves exploring new tracks hidden on the sugar-covered slopes of Sugar Rush."


Every so often, I randomly shout out, "Adorabeezle Winterpop!" It's like Sugar Rush turrets. And, really, that's the reason why I like her so much!






Rancis Fluggerbutter

"This blazer-wearing boy wonder likes looking in the mirror almost as much as he likes racing. Rancis Fluggerbutter may look like a party on the outside, but he's all business on the inside. He has bright eyes and even brighter ideas, which are reflected in his smooth racing techniques."


My favorite candy is the Reese's Peanut Butter Cup. So, despite his name sounding like "rancid," he always makes me hungry when I see him!






Candlehead

"Candlehead is a riot who's able to laugh at herself - even when she's the butt of the joke. Hypnotized by the flame atop her own head, she gets lost in a haze of Happy Birthdays. Sugar Rush and its daily races wouldn't be complete without Candlehead, but she's a few scoops short of a sundae."


I like Candlehead because she sounds a little bit goofy. Aren't we all just a few scoops short of a sundae if you think about it? And, I like that she can laugh at herself. Plus,I want to eat the wheels of her car!


Taffyta Muttonfudge

"The lollipop-lickin' Taffyta Muttonfudge is a top-notch racer in the game Sugar Rush. She is a fierce competitor who keeps her eyes on the prize and isn't afraid to derail anyone who gets in her way. Though King Candy is Sugar Rush's reigning racing champion, Taffyta always manages to give him a run for his money with her wicked driving skills."


The second Wreck-It Ralph toy I ever owned was Taffyta Muttonfudge. Yes, she's a bully, but, she is just so adorable in that strawberry shaped outfit. She exudes confidence and I just love her.


Vanellope von Schweetz

"Known as 'The Glitch,' Vanellope is a pixelating programming mistake in the candy-coated cart-racing game Sugar Rush. With a racer's spirit embedded in her coding, Vanellope is determined to earn her place in the starting lineup amongst the other racers. Only problem: the other racers don't want her or her glitching in the game. Years of rejection have left Vanellope with a wicked sense of humor and a razor-sharp tongue. However, somewhere beneath that hard shell is a sweet center just waiting to be revealed."


She is always the favorite! She is one of my favorite Disney characters to say the least. She's a little stinker, but just absolutely cute at the same time! And her outfit looks so comfortable that she inspires princesses to get comfortable as well.
